利源软件有限公司

软件开发 ·
首页 / 资讯 / 高效团队协作:软件开发中的关键注意事项

高效团队协作:软件开发中的关键注意事项

高效团队协作:软件开发中的关键注意事项
软件开发 软件开发团队协作注意事项 发布:2026-05-25

标题:高效团队协作:软件开发中的关键注意事项

一、明确角色与职责

在软件开发团队中,明确每个成员的角色与职责是确保协作顺畅的基础。每个成员都应清楚自己的工作内容和预期目标,避免工作重叠或遗漏。例如,在微服务架构项目中,前端开发、后端开发、数据库管理、测试等角色需要明确分工,确保项目按计划推进。

二、沟通与协作工具

高效的沟通和协作工具是团队协作的关键。选择合适的工具可以提高团队工作效率,减少沟通成本。以下是一些常用的协作工具:

1. 版本控制:Git、SVN等,用于代码版本管理和团队协作。 2. 项目管理:Jira、Trello等,用于任务分配、进度跟踪和团队协作。 3. 文档协作:Confluence、Notion等,用于文档共享和知识管理。 4. 实时沟通:Slack、钉钉等,用于团队内部实时沟通和问题解决。

三、代码规范与审查

制定统一的代码规范,并进行代码审查,是保证代码质量和团队协作的重要环节。以下是一些代码规范和审查要点:

1. 编码风格:统一命名规范、缩进、注释等。 2. 代码质量:关注代码的可读性、可维护性和性能。 3. 代码审查:定期进行代码审查,发现并修复潜在问题。

四、持续集成与持续部署

持续集成(CI)和持续部署(CD)是提高软件开发效率的重要手段。通过自动化构建、测试和部署,可以减少人工干预,降低出错率。以下是一些CI/CD实践要点:

1. 自动化构建:使用Jenkins、Travis CI等工具实现自动化构建。 2. 自动化测试:编写单元测试、集成测试等,确保代码质量。 3. 自动化部署:使用Docker、Kubernetes等容器化技术实现自动化部署。

五、团队协作与文化建设

团队协作不仅仅是技术层面的合作,还包括团队文化的建设。以下是一些团队协作和文化建设要点:

1. 团队建设活动:定期举办团队建设活动,增强团队凝聚力。 2. 激励机制:建立合理的激励机制,激发团队成员的积极性和创造力。 3. 沟通渠道:建立畅通的沟通渠道,让团队成员能够及时反馈问题和建议。

总结

软件开发团队协作是项目成功的关键。通过明确角色与职责、选择合适的协作工具、制定代码规范、实施持续集成与持续部署以及建设团队文化,可以有效提高团队协作效率,确保项目顺利进行。本文实践来自某电商平台微服务拆分项目,具体方案可进一步交流。

本文由 利源软件有限公司 整理发布。

更多软件开发文章

安卓App开发工具生成APK:揭秘背后的技术奥秘**erp系统开发哪家公司靠谱停车场管理系统报价清单背后的考量因素公众号开发代理资质要求揭秘:合规之路的关键要素行业现状:本地化服务的重要性小程序开发与App开发:技术对比与选择解析小程序开发厂家口碑排行:揭秘优质厂商的“口碑密码定制软件开发:案例分析,解码优劣安卓APP开发外包:企业如何精准匹配适用场景上海本地ios app开发团队推荐软件开发外包公司项目验收标准:确保交付质量的秘密武器**Web系统安全开发标准:代理机制在安全防护中的关键作用
友情链接: 科技陕西家具有限公司山东技术有限公司科技广州科技有限公司贵阳市南明区教育咨询服务部xupeilw.com贝瑞文化有限公司赣州房设计有限公司上海迎州篷房技术有限公司